CHRISTCHURCH
Love's Ugly Children are planning to record
their debut EP for Flying Nun . . . Pumpkinhead are planning a debut release for Wildside . . . Rob Lowe of Failsafe has put together a new band featuring members of Field . . . Excellent Soul Therapy will record a live album . . . new venue in town Quadraphenia on the corner of Colombo and Litchfield Streets will feature low key gigs ranging from soloists to jazz and original rock . . . Supertanker have regrouped. Dave and Jeff have been joined by Moth Gods bassist Pete . . . the inaugural Great Christchurch Rock Song contest was recently held at McGillacuddy’s. Over 15 bands entered with Wadd beating Alien and Headruch for first palce. Wadd record at Geoff Cavander's studio as part of their prize. J. GREENFIELD
